Medicare Basics

Original Medicare is provided by the US government to people who are over the age of 65 or under 65 and on disability. Generally, Medicare covers 80 percent of the invoice so there’s 20% left combined with various deductibles copays and coinsurances. Due to these gaps left over many folks choose to acquire a Medicare Supplement Plan to cover what Medicare doesn’t fully pay for, these plans are also referred to as Medigap plans.

Medigap Overview

There are 10 standardized Medicare supplement plans available. The most popular Medicare supplement plans are plans F, G, & N. Since the programs are all standardized and the benefits are regulated by the US government there is no gap in policy between companies for the specific same plan. In any particular state from the U.S. you will find approximately 30 or more carriers offering these plans, each in a different cost.

With any standardized Medigap insurance plan you are able to visit any doctor anywhere in the nation that takes Medicare, no referrals needed. Also plans F, N and G have a restricted foreign travel coverage that’s useful for those folks May travel beyond the country.

Additionally, it is important to note that prescription coverage is not offered on any standardized Medicare Supplement Plan, it’s covered under another plan known as part D.

These plans can also be guaranteed-renewable for lifetime, premiums can’t be increased as a result of health or canceled as a result of health.

Medigap Insurance Plan F

Medicare Supplement Plan F is the most comprehensive of Medicare supplement plans and also the priciest. Coverage is pretty straightforward, this plan covers everything Medicare does not totally cover, like the 20 percent and all deductibles copays and coinsurances. With a Plan F, you should never have a medical bill, as long as the services that you receive are approved by Medicare.

Medicare Supplement Plan N

Plan N is comparable to insurance plan G, except the following out-of-pocket expenses on Plan N:

$0-$20 office visit copay
$50 at the emergency room (waived if admitted)
Part B excess charges are not covered

Plan N is a potential great fit for someone who doesn’t see the physician on a regular basis, this person would not incur the office visit copay every time they visit the doctor. If you’re looking to save some premium dollars insurance plan N can be a good fit for you.
